Thank you to our incredible volunteers!
A grassroots community netball club such as ours is run by dedicated volunteers who donate their time so that our club can not just survive, but thrive!
​
We'd like to acknowledge the many different roles generously filled by volunteers:
-
Western Districts Netball Association Committee & Officials - this is the team who oversee the entire competition, a huge job that they manage with great success!
-
Springfield Lakes Netball Club Committee (and often our familes too) - we are the team who organise everything at club level
-
SLNC Coaches & Junior Coaches - incredible individuals who teach, inspire and lead their team
-
SLNC Umpire Mentors - generously sharing their knowledge to nuture the next generation of umpires
-
SLNC Team Managers - a coach's right-hand supporter helping to organise the team
-
SLNC Canteen Helpers - spending an hour chatting in the warm canteen at training leads to new connections within the club and boosts fundraising so that we can invest in future development
-
SLNC scorers - vital to officiate on game day
Whether it be for 1 hour per season or a larger, regular role - every contribution is valued at Springfield Lakes Netball Club!
